Last season I installed a MBRP muffler to my 2010 nytro xtx, other then muffler the sled is fully stock. My issue is now at full throttle under load (deep snow or when gripping hard on hard packed trail) the sleds hits rev limiter and will continue to until i let completely off throttle and throttle down again.
I don't really understand clutching but I know I need heavier primary weight or coming along those lines ?

Allen ulmer can fix you up with a clutch kit to get the most out of stock setup. I see your in Ontario, you can also see Dave bar Huricane performance. He did my sled.
 
A nice little upgrade is a set of 14.5 mm rollers and YPY primary spring. Parts are available from ulmer or your local dealer.
 
sounds like it needs some more tip weight.
 
How clean are your clutches? How many miles on the belt? Adding a higher flowing muffler does add a few HP but won't raise your RPMs that drastically...a full system with airbox mod will. I suspect your rev limiter issue has more to do with worn parts, cleanliness, worn belt etc. adding a couple grams to the tip would be a quick fix that would pull the RPMs back down to 88/8900
